A treadmill that folds is an excellent option for those who want to exercise at home. They are easy to store when not in use, unlike models that do not fold. Simply unfold them to free up space. They also have smaller dimensions, which makes them ideal for smaller spaces.
There are some disadvantages with folding treadmills. While they make it easier to include exercise in your daily routine, you must also take into consideration the drawbacks. One is that because they must fold and unfold frequently they will require more frequent mechanical repairs and maintenance than treadmills that do not fold. This could result in a decrease in structural stability, performance, and life span.
Other issues with folding treadmills include reduced stride length and the absence of incline adjustments. These limitations can affect the user's natural walking and running style which can lead to injuries in the future. They may also make it difficult for a person to maintain the proper posture of their body and can result in strain on joints and the back.
For these reasons, it's important to choose an excellent treadmill when buying the folding model. Experts suggest choosing a sturdy, long-established brand. Aside from making sure that the treadmill is constructed to last, this will reduce the possibility of malfunctions or breakdowns because of wear and tear.
It is also recommended to look for treadmills that are easy to use controls and are clearly marked. These features can aid users in getting the most out of their exercise without having to spend a a lot of time learning how to operate the machine. It is recommended to verify the treadmill's continuous HP (CHP) rating. This is the measurement which indicates how well it's able to keep up with your jogging or running.
Another thing to consider is the size of the treadmill's running belt. Some folding treadmills have a limit on the amount of running space, which can be a problem for people who use their machine for longer training sessions or for intense runs. In this case, it's worth paying a little extra for a larger model that can provide the comfort required to fully enjoy your workout.
